RE: CF-based management-tool for a great number of web-sites
Had this conversation several times on the cf-server list. FYI You can put CF on an Intel/AMD based machine, but not a MIPS based machine (ie not a cube). Therefore Cobalt RaQ's are possible CF hosts (and there are some good RaQ hosting services out there)!
